Procurement of Goods. 1. SVU agrees to use its commercially reasonable efforts to permit New Albertson’s to obtain the benefits (including as to price, shipping, payment terms, warranties, indemnification, restocking fees and penalties, cancellation return and refund policies) of vendor and supply contracts for products, goods and inventory with nationally-based vendors and suppliers utilized by SVU and its Affiliates (each such contract, individually, a “Corporate Contract” and, collectively, the “Corporate Contracts”). For the avoidance of doubt, contracts related to regionally specific items are not included in the definition of Corporate Contract. In addition, any contracts bifurcated as contemplated by Section 5.13 of the SPA shall not be included in the definition of Corporate Contract.
